About HDFC Balanced Advantage Fund – IDCW Reinvestment – Direct Plan
HDFC Balanced Advantage Fund – IDCW Reinvestment – Direct Plan is a mutual fund scheme offered by HDFC Mutual Fund that follows a balanced advantage strategy, aiming to provide capital appreciation and income over the long term. This is a direct plan, which means no intermediaries are involved, allowing for lower expense ratios and potentially higher returns. The scheme offers the facility of IDCW (Income Distribution cum Capital Withdrawal) Reinvestment, where the income generated by the fund is reinvested back into the scheme, resulting in a higher NAV (Net Asset Value) of the units held by the investor.

Taxation
The HDFC Balanced Advantage Fund – IDCW Reinvestment – Direct Plan is taxed as per the Income Tax Act of 1961. The tax rate depends on the holding period of the investment. If the investment is held for less than one year, it is considered a short-term capital gain and taxed at a rate of 15%. If the investment is held for more than one year, it is regarded as a long-term capital gain and taxed at a rate of 10%.

The investment objective of HDFC Balanced Advantage Fund – IDCW Reinvestment – Direct Plan
The HDFC Balanced Advantage Fund – IDCW Reinvestment – Direct Plan aims to generate long-term capital appreciation by investing in a mix of equity and debt instruments. The fund seeks to maintain an asset allocation of approximately 60% equity and 40% debt instruments.
Minimum Investment and Lock-in Period
The minimum investment amount for HDFC Balanced Advantage Fund – IDCW Reinvestment – Direct Plan is INR 100. There is no lock-in period for this fund.
HDFC Asset Management Company
HDFC Asset Management Company Limited is a leading mutual fund company in India that offers its clients a wide range of investment solutions. It is a joint venture between HDFC Ltd., one of India’s largest housing finance companies, and Standard Life Investments Limited, a leading asset management company from the UK. HDFC AMC manages various mutual fund schemes catering to different investment objectives and risk profiles, including equity, debt, hybrid, and solution-oriented funds. The company has a strong track record of delivering consistent returns to its investors and is known for its transparent and customer-centric investment approach.
